Incident Overview
During construction of the Guru Nanak Dev National Hydropower Project, a section of the tunnel gave way, releasing a massive torrent of water. Workers and nearby residents were swept away within minutes, prompting an immediate emergency response.
Rescue teams battled high currents and darkness, but despite their efforts, 25 bodies have been recovered and identified. The operation was officially closed late last night.
Historical Background
India’s rapid push for renewable energy has been shadowed by safety lapses. In 2018, a similar tunnel collapse in Himachal Pradesh killed 12, and a 2020 dam breach in Karnataka resulted in eight fatalities. These incidents have spurred calls for stricter construction codes.
